Gambia Substation Automation Market Size Growth Rate


The Gambia Substation Automation Market is projected to witness mixed growth rate patterns during 2025 to 2029. Commencing at 13.05% in 2025, growth builds up to 13.80% by 2029.

Gambia Substation Automation Market Synopsis

The Gambia Substation Automation Market is experiencing steady growth driven by the country`s increasing focus on modernizing its power infrastructure. With the aim of improving grid efficiency, reliability, and overall performance, there is a growing adoption of advanced automation solutions within substations. Key market players are offering a range of automation products such as intelligent electronic devices (IEDs), communication networks, and control systems to enable remote monitoring, control, and automation of substations. The market is also witnessing a shift towards digital substations leveraging technologies like SCADA systems, IEC 61850 standard, and advanced analytics. Government initiatives to enhance grid resilience and integrate renewable energy sources are further propelling the demand for substation automation solutions in the Gambia.

Gambia Substation Automation Market Challenges

In the Gambia Substation Automation Market, several challenges are faced, including limited access to funding for infrastructure development, inadequate technical expertise, and dependency on external suppliers for advanced technology components. The country`s small market size and fragmented regulatory framework also pose challenges for market growth. Additionally, the lack of standardized protocols and interoperability issues among different automation systems hinder the seamless integration of substations. Furthermore, the inconsistent power supply and frequent outages in the region create reliability concerns for substation automation systems, necessitating robust backup systems. Addressing these challenges will require investment in technical training programs, partnerships with international technology providers, and regulatory reforms to improve the business environment for substation automation in the Gambia.
